It was such a fierce and ambitious figure who was keen on conquest and killing, and in his later years, he even had a premonition that old age was coming, and he also wanted to live forever and turned to Taoism for help.

In 1219, Genghis Khan, who was almost 60 years old, was still physically strong, but the shadow of physical aging had struck him. Genghis Khan could only admit this fait accompli. I heard that Taoism has a Changchun Zhenren Qiu who is called a "god". He then ordered his close ministers ZaBa'er and Liu Zhonglu to go to Laizhou, Shandong Province, to ask Qiu to handle the opportunity.

After the middle of the 12th century, the new Taoist schools of Quanzhen, Daoda, and Taiyi developed throughout the Central Plains, of which Quanzhen was the most prosperous. Qiu Chuji was a native of Qixia County, Dengzhou (present-day Shandong Province). From the age of 19, he went to Ninghai To learn from the ancestor of the Quanzhen Sect, Wang Wei, and became one of Wang Zheng's six disciples. Qiu Chuji "lives in the corpse and stands in chai, thunder and wind", an image of a fairy wind Dao bone, "natural knowledge, Yu shu read everything", and his academic cultivation is indeed superior. On the eve of Ying Zhao's journey to the west, he was already the head of the Quanzhen Sect. At that time, "all-true disciples were all over the world" and had become the object of co-optation and exploitation by various political forces.

Genghis Khan's envoy Liu Zhonglu and others received a mission from the old camp of the Northern Desert Naimanbu, and after about a year, they saw Qiu Zhiji and said to him, "I have come by special edict." The Great Khan said: Even if you cross the mountains and the sea, no matter how long it is, you must be invited to go. A day earlier, Qiu Chuji suddenly said to his disciple, "Get ready to pack!" The angels have called us!" The next day, GuoRanzha and Liu arrived.

In April 1222, Qiu Anderson's party finally reached the camp of Genghin Khan at the northern foot of the Kush Mountains in Central Asia. Genghis Khan sent his ministers to the outskirts to greet him. And summoned Qiu in time to put on a rich meal and wash the dust for him. Say, "Summon you without your consent." I appreciate that you have really traveled thousands of miles. The real man replied, "It is heaven that has made me go by command." Genghin Khan couldn't wait to ask, "Do real people come from far away, but do they have any elixirs?" Changchun Zhenren sighed slightly and replied, "There is a way of hygiene that can prolong life, but there is no elixir to ensure eternal life." ”

Did Genghis Khan ever believe that the Taoist hill had an elixir of immortality? The two also became friends This article is by, Ding Huan Kan historical original debut, forbidden to reprint!

As the leader of the Quanzhen Sect of Taoism, while many Daoist friends preached that believing in Taoism could be "immortal" and "feathered and soared," Qiu Chuji gave his own truth-seeking answers to questions related to Taoist principles, such as whether people could "live forever" and whether they had "immortal medicine," and showed extraordinary insight and sincerity, which was one of the reasons why he was appreciated by Genghis Khan. Genghis Khan was disappointed: the Changchun Zhenren who had been looking forward to three years had no elixir for eternal life.

But disappointed, Genghis Khan praised his bluntness. Respectfully called him a "god", let him live in the tabernacle on the east side of the big tent, and allowed him not to bow down when he saw him, and to fold his hands when he entered the big tent. Genghis Khan originally wanted to hear about it again in mid-April, but there was a rebellion in the nearby mountains, so he had to send Qiu Zhiji to temporarily avoid Samarigan. It was not until august that the war subsided that Genghis Khan sent someone to welcome qiu and continue to listen to his sermons. He was invited to eat together every day. Changchun Zhenren said, "Those who cultivate the mountain wilderness can only be quiet." Politely declined. After that, he accompanied Genghis Khan on his western expeditions.

Qiu Zhiji mainly preached three times on this trip, and the main contents were three points: the way of eternal life, pure heart and widowhood; unifying the world and not loving to kill; and respecting heaven and loving the people for the sake of governance. Genghis Khan issued an edict exempting the Quanzhen Sect from sending taxes and appointing Qiu Chuji as the head of the World of Taoism. He used Qiu's prestige among the vast number of Daoists to develop and strengthen his rule over the Central Plains. The words, deeds, and observations of Qiu Zhiji's journey to the west were recorded by his disciple Li Zhichang in the Journey to the West of the True People of Changchun. This travelogue not only records many poems, sayings, and deeds made by Qiu Chuji during his journey, but also covers the geography of the mountains and rivers along the way, water and soil, clothes and food, poultry, insects, plants, trees, and deeds of people.

In 1224 AD, Qiu Zhiji returned to Yanjing. Lived in the Taiji Palace in Yanjing. Because of the name of Changchun Zhenren, Genghis Khan changed the name of the palace to Changchun Palace, and sent envoys to comfort him, saying: "Immortals are always read, and immortals should not forget To be immortals!" The longing for longing is palpable. Qiu Zhiji prayed for Genghis Khan for three days of rain. It is said to be very magical.

In July 1227, Genghis Khan died. And his friend Qiu, whom he called the "Immortal", also "drove Yu Xigui" in the same month. The friendship between the two became a good story in history.
